Talk from High Hopes for Children
Milton M U invite you to a talk on Tuesday (4/11) at 7:30 pm in All Saints’ Church hall. Lynda Baxter from High Hopes for Children will be speaking about her experiences of working in Kigezi Diocese in Uganda where the charity has set up a unit for disabled children within a mainstream primary school. MCP Community Orchard Project
Sarah Harris writes: As some of you may know, has an orchard situated on the Southern edge of the site. The trees were mainly planted in 2006 when the park was managed by South Cambridgeshire Council.
